Secretary-General of La Francophonie to visit VN

VGP - Secretary-General of the Organisation Internationale de la Francophonie H.E. Ms. Louise Mushikiwabo will pay an official visit to Viet Nam from December 06-08, the Vietnamese Foreign Ministry announced Wednesday.

The visit will be made at the invitation of Deputy Prime Minister, Foreign Minister Pham Binh Minh. This is her second visit to Viet Nam over the past nearly 16 months.

Mushikiwabo, former Minister of Foreign Affairs of Rwandan, was confirmed on October 12 as new Secretary-General of La Francophonie, the world community of French-speaking countries.

She is the 3rd African to take the leadership of the organization. Her predecessors were Abdou Diouf from Senegal (2003-2014) and Boutros Boutros-Ghali from Egypt (1998-2002).

Created in 1970, La Francophonie is a global community representing French-speaking countries and regions. Currently, it is formed of 88 member-states, of which 61 are full members, 27 are observers and 32 are African countries./.
